FortiGate Security and FortiGate Infrastructure

Course overview

FortiGate Security: You will learn how to use basic FortiGate features, including security profiles. In interactive labs, you will explore firewall policies, user authentication, SSL VPN, dial-up IPsec VPN, and how to protect your network using security profiles such as IPS, antivirus, web filtering, application control, and more. These administration fundamentals will provide you with a solid understanding of how to implement basic network security.

FortiGate Infrastructure: You will learn how to use advanced FortiGate networking and security. Topics include features commonly applied in complex or larger enterprise or MSSP networks, such as advanced routing, transparent mode, redundant infrastructure, site-to-site IPsec VPN, SSO, web proxy, and diagnostics.

Audience

Networking and security professionals involved in the design, implementation, and administration of a network infrastructure using FortiGate appliances. This course assumes knowledge of basic FortiGate fundamentals. Participants should have a thorough understanding of all the topics covered in the FortiGate Security course before attending the FortiGate Infrastructure course.

Prerequisites

  • Knowledge of network protocols
  • Basic understanding of firewall concepts
  • Knowledge of OSI layers
  • Knowledge of firewall concepts in an IPv4 network
